McCarthy Blvd, Milpitas, California 95035 Tel: (408) 263-3214 Fax: (408) 263-7846 www.calmicro.com 2 Absolute Maximum Ratings Parameter Rating Unit ESD Protection (All pins, HBM) ± 2000 V VCC Input Voltage + 5.6, Gnd - 0.5 V Storage Temperature Range Operating Ambient Operating Junction -55 to +150 -40 to +85 -40 to +150* °C Output Current Loading Internally limited A Package Power Dissipation 0.5 W *Internally limited Operating Conditions (unless specified otherwise) Parameter Range Unit VCC Input Voltage 4.5 to 5.5 V Ambient Temperature -40 to +85 °C ILOAD VCC 0 to 2400 mA Electrical Operating Characteristics (over operating conditions unless specified otherwise) Symbol Parameter Conditions MIN TYP MAX UNIT UVLO VCC voltage under which circuit locks out - will not operate 2.2 2.5 V RSW Switch ON-Resistance ILOAD = 0 to 2400mA; VCC = 5V, T = 25 °C 0.07 0.1 Ω RSWa Switch ON-Resistance ILOAD = 0 to 2400mA; VCC = 5V, T = 0 to +85 °C 0.125 Ω RSWb Switch ON-Resistance ILOAD = 0 to 2400mA; VCC = 5V, T = -40 to +85 °C 0.125 Ω VOUT Output Voltage ILOAD = 1000mA, VCC = 5.0V, EN#=0V, T=25 °C 4.9 V ILIM Over-current limit VCC = 5V T=25 °C 2400 3000 3800 mA tFBD Time delay from overcurrent detection to OC# output indication (fault blanking delay) 10 20 30 ms TMAX Temperature at which switch turns off during overcurrent 150 °C TMIN Temperature at which switch turns on, after cooling from TMAX 125 °C IRCC Reverse leakage from output to input VCC = 0V, VOUT = 5V, EN# = high, T=25 °C 1 µA ICC Operating supply current EN# = low 95 µA ICCQ Quiescent current EN# = high T=25 °C 1 µA VIH-EN EN# input Logic-1 threshold VCC = 5V 2 V VIL-EN EN# input Logic-0 threshold VCC = 5V 0.8 V IOHZ-OC OC# output OFF state leakage VCC = 5V, VOUT = 5V 1.0 uA VOL-OC OC# output Logic-0 threshold IOC = 1mA 0.4 V |
